| Description: |
Two rows of collapsed uprights with no capstones remaining. Discovered in 1919 and excavated by the Société Guernesiaise. Re-examination in 1932 failed to locate a chamber so is probably a ruined Gallery Grave. Beaker pottery has been found in the vacinity. |
| Location: |
In the grounds of Delancey Park above the tennis courts. |
